A Postgraduate Certificate in Work-Life Balance for Personal Trainers provides specialized training for fitness professionals seeking to enhance their well-being and career sustainability. This program directly addresses the demanding nature of the personal training industry, equipping graduates with practical strategies for managing workload and prioritizing personal life.
Learning outcomes include developing effective time management techniques, mastering stress reduction strategies, improving communication and boundary setting skills, and understanding the importance of self-care in preventing burnout. The curriculum also covers relevant legislation concerning working hours and employee rights, crucial for responsible personal training practice.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Work-Life Balance for Personal Trainers varies depending on the institution, typically ranging from several months to a year. The program often includes a blend of online modules, workshops, and practical assignments, offering flexibility for busy professionals.
